From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: by sourceware.org (Postfix, from userid 48) id B998D385801F; Wed, 10 Nov 2021 14:12:36 +0000 (GMT) DKIM-Filter: OpenDKIM Filter v2.11.0 sourceware.org B998D385801F From: "bryanmcsp at gmail dot com" To: glibc-bugs@sourceware.org Subject: [Bug libc/10149] stack guard should lead with zero byte to gain protections from str* writes Date: Wed, 10 Nov 2021 14:12:36 +0000 X-Bugzilla-Reason: CC X-Bugzilla-Type: changed X-Bugzilla-Watch-Reason: None X-Bugzilla-Product: glibc X-Bugzilla-Component: libc X-Bugzilla-Version: unspecified X-Bugzilla-Keywords: X-Bugzilla-Severity: normal X-Bugzilla-Who: bryanmcsp at gmail dot com X-Bugzilla-Status: RESOLVED X-Bugzilla-Resolution: FIXED X-Bugzilla-Priority: P2 X-Bugzilla-Assigned-To: drepper.fsp at gmail dot com X-Bugzilla-Target-Milestone: --- X-Bugzilla-Flags: security- X-Bugzilla-Changed-Fields: cc Message-ID: In-Reply-To: References: Content-Type: text/plain; charset="UTF-8" Content-Transfer-Encoding: quoted-printable X-Bugzilla-URL: http://sourceware.org/bugzilla/ Auto-Submitted: auto-generated MIME-Version: 1.0 X-BeenThere: glibc-bugs@sourceware.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: Glibc-bugs mailing list List-Unsubscribe: , List-Archive: List-Help: List-Subscribe: , X-List-Received-Date: Wed, 10 Nov 2021 14:12:36 -0000 https://sourceware.org/bugzilla/show_bug.cgi?id=3D10149 Takkelink changed: What |Removed |Added ---------------------------------------------------------------------------- CC| |bryanmcsp at gmail dot com --- Comment #10 from Takkelink --- When building the stack guard, it has been traditionally important to have = the value start (in memory) with a zero byte to protect the guard value (and the rest of the stack past it) from being read via strcpy, etc. This patch reduces the number of random bytes by one, leaving the leading z= ero byte. https://www.kildarehousebuilders.ie --=20 You are receiving this mail because: You are on the CC list for the bug.=